Get ready for some exciting special appearances in MBC’s upcoming drama “To the Moon”! Based on the novel of the same name, “To the Moon” tells the story of three women from humble backgrounds who, struggling to live on their salaries alone, turn to cryptocurrency investing. The drama will star Lee Sun Bin as Jung Da Hae, Ra Mi Ran as Kang Eun Sang, and Jo Aram as Kim Ji Song. tvN’s “Bon Appétit, Your Majesty” has continued its reign over the rankings of the most buzzworthy dramas and actors! For the second week in a row, “Bon Appétit, Your Majesty” remained No. 1 on Good Data Corporation’s weekly list of the dramas that generated the most buzz. The company determines each week’s rankings by collecting data from news articles, blog posts, online communities, videos, and social media about dramas that are either currently airing or set to air soon. PLAVE is returning with a new single! On September 8 at midnight KST, PLAVE officially announced their plans to release a new digital single, “Hide and Seek,” next week. The group also unveiled their first teaser for “Hide and Seek,” which is due out on September 15 at 6 p.m. KST. As “Hide and Seek” was also the title of PLAVE’s Japanese debut single, some fans have speculated that the upcoming digital single may be a Korean version of the song, which was originally released this past June.
